在 Excel 中为数字列表添加前导撇号

在 Excel 中处理数值数据时,有时需强制将数字视为文本。只需在数字前添加前导撇号(‘),即可让 Excel 将其作为文本处理,从而保留前导零等格式、防止自动转换为日期,并避免长数字被转为科学计数法。
本全面指南将为您介绍多种在 Excel 中为数字添加前导撇号的方法,每种方法均契合不同的使用场景与用户技能水平。
为什么在 Excel 中要使用撇号?
在深入探讨各种方法前,先了解此技巧的用途:
保留前导零:
Excel 会自动删除数字中的前导零,因为它们在数值中被视为无效。只需将单元格格式转换为文本,即可完整保留所有前导零。(例如,00123 不会变成 123)
防止自动格式化:
Excel 可能会以非预期方式自动格式化数字,例如将大数字转为科学计数法。使用撇号即可避免此问题。(例如,输入 123456789012345 不会显示为 1.23457E+14)
数据完整性:
确保数据按预期准确录入和存储,尤其在向其他软件导入或导出时至关重要。
手动在数字前输入撇号
若需快速强制将某个条目作为文本处理,只需在数字前加一个撇号(‘)即可。
- 单击单元格,在数字前输入撇号(‘)。
- 按下 Enter 键,Excel 会将该条目存储为文本,并在单元格左上角显示一个绿色三角形。(撇号不会出现在单元格中,但会在编辑栏中显示。)

- 🔹即时直观:无需任何设置或额外工具,开箱即用。
- 🔹完全掌控:您可精准决定哪些条目转换为文本。
- 🔹零学习成本:兼容所有 Excel 版本。
- 🔸大规模操作繁琐:手动为数百甚至数千个值逐一添加前缀 ‘,不仅耗时费力,还极易出错。
- 🔸不一致风险:容易遗漏部分条目前的撇号。
使用 VBA 代码在数字前插入/添加撇号
当您需要一种能在任意现有工作表上即点即用的原位解决方案时,VBA 是理想之选。一段简短的宏即可遍历所选区域,识别数值,在每个值前添加撇号,甚至将单元格格式设为文本。
- 请选择需要添加撇号的数字范围。
- 按住 Alt + F11 键,即可打开 Microsoft Visual Basic for Applications 窗口。
- 然后单击“插入”>“模块”,并将以下代码粘贴到弹出的模块窗口中。
Sub Addapostrophe() 'updateby Extendoffice For Each cell In Selection cell.Value = "'" & cell.Value Next cell End Sub - 粘贴代码后,按 F5 键运行此代码,即可一次性在所有数字前插入撇号。

- 🔹全自动操作:只需单击,即可一键转换整个选区。
- 🔹无需辅助列:直接在原位置修改。
- 🔹高度可定制:支持添加错误检查,或跳过空单元格。
- 🔸宏安全性限制:在部分企业环境中可能被禁用。
- 🔸维护负担:一旦需求变更,就必须更新 VBA 代码。
- 🔸潜在数据丢失风险:操作将覆盖原始值,请务必提前备份。
使用 Kutools for Excel 在数字前插入/添加撇号
借助 Kutools for Excel,即使为成千上万乃至数百万个单元格添加撇号,也仅需片刻即可完成。Kutools 以批量方式高效处理操作,并提供灵活的文本转换选项,大幅节省手动操作时间,显著降低出错风险,是将大量数字快速、可靠地转换为文本的最佳选择。
安装 Kutools for Excel 后,请按以下步骤操作:
- 选择您希望添加前导撇号的数字。
- 单击 Kutools > 内容 > 文本与数值之间的转换,参见截图:

- 在“文本与数值之间的转换”对话框中,选择“数值转文本”,然后单击“确定”或“应用”。

结果:Kutools 将立即为整列数字添加前导撇号,并将单元格格式转换为文本。
- 🔹无需编码:图形化界面操作,新手也能轻松上手。
- 🔹批量处理:可瞬间转换数千乃至数百万个单元格。
- 🔹零学习成本:兼容所有 Excel 版本。
- 🔸需下载并安装。
将数字预设为文本格式(录入前)
在录入任何数据前,将目标单元格或整列预设为文本格式,Excel 便会将您输入的所有内容(包括数字、含前导零的编码或固定小数位数值)一律视为纯文本。系统不会自动转换或删除字符,也不会显示绿色错误三角形,让工作表始终保持整洁。当您需要保留 ID、序列号或特殊数字字符串的原始格式时,这种方法直观又省心。
- 选中目标单元格或列,按下 Ctrl + 1 打开“设置单元格格式”对话框;在“数字”选项卡中选择“文本”,然后点击“确定”。

- 此后,所有输入的数字都将被视为文本(等同于添加前导撇号)。
- 🔹无额外字符:用户输入简洁干净。
- 🔹适用于数据录入表单:有效防止意外的格式转换。
- 🔹行为一致:所有新条目均以文本形式处理。
- 🔸现有值仍为数值:需重新输入或进行转换。
- 🔸无法自动还原为数字:如需还原,必须显式将文本转换回数字。
结论
通过本文,您已掌握四种在 Excel 中为数字添加前导撇号的实用方法:
- 手动输入——无需额外工具,操作简单,但处理大批量数据时效率低下。
- VBA 代码——使用宏一次性处理整个区域,高度灵活且可定制,但需具备一定的编程知识。
- Kutools for Excel – 通过插件的用户友好界面,轻松批量添加撇号,非常适合不熟悉 VBA 的用户!
- 预设文本格式——录入前将单元格格式预先设为“文本”,此后所有输入内容将自动视为字符串,无需额外转换。
每种方法各有优势:偶尔使用时,手动输入或预设格式已足够;频繁进行大规模操作时,VBA 或 Kutools 将显著提升效率。选择最适合您工作流程的方法,即可在日常 Excel 任务中快速、准确地保留数字(尤其是含前导零或固定格式的编码)。如果您希望探索更多 Excel 技巧,我们的网站提供数千篇实用教程。请点击此处访问。感谢阅读,期待未来为您带来更多实用信息!
相关文章:
最佳办公效率工具
| 🤖 | KUTOOLS AI 助手:基于以下内容革新数据分析:智能执行 | 生成代码| 创建自定义公式 | 数据分析及生成图表| 调用 Kutools Functions…… |
| 热门功能:查找、高亮或标记重复项 | 删除空白行 | 合并列或单元格且不丢失数据 | 不使用公式的四舍五入…… | |
| 高级 LOOKUP:多条件 VLookup | 多值 VLookup | 跨多工作表 VLookup | 模糊查找…… | |
| 高级下拉列表:快速创建下拉列表 | 级联下拉列表 | 多选下拉列表…… | |
| 列管理器:添加指定数量的列|移动列|切换隐藏列的可见性状态|比较区域与列…… | |
| 特色功能:网格聚焦 | 设计视图 |增强编辑栏 | 工作簿和表管理器 | 资源库(自动文本)| 日期提取 | 汇总工作表 | 加密/解密单元格 | 按列表发送邮件 | 超级筛选 | 特殊筛选(筛选粗体单元格/斜体/删除线……) ...... | |
| 精选 15 工具集:12 文本工具(添加文本,删除特定字符,……)| 50+ 图表 类型(甘特图,……)| 40+ 实用公式(基于生日计算年龄,……)| 19 插入工具(插入二维码,从路径插入图片,……)| 12 转换工具(小写金额转大写,汇率转换,……)| 7 合并和拆分工具(高级合并行,分割单元格,……)|……更多 |
使用 Kutools for Excel 大幅提升您的 Excel 技能,体验前所未有的高效。Kutools for Excel 提供 300 多项高级功能,助您提升生产力、节省时间。立即点击此处,获取您最需要的功能……
Office Tab 为 Office 带来标签式界面,让您的工作更轻松
- 在 Word、Excel、PowerPoint、Publisher、Access、Visio 和 Project 中启用标签式编辑和阅读。
- 在同一个窗口的新标签页中打开并创建多个文档,而非在新窗口中。
- 将您的工作效率提升 50%,每天减少数百次鼠标点击!
所有 Kutools 插件,一个安装程序
Kutools for Office 套件捆绑了适用于 Excel、Word、Outlook 和 PowerPoint 的插件以及 Office Tab Pro,非常适合需要跨多个 Office 应用高效协作的团队。
- 一体化套件— Excel、Word、Outlook 和 PowerPoint 插件 + Office Tab Pro
- 一个安装程序,一个许可证— 几分钟内完成设置(支持 MSI)
- 协同效果更佳— 在多个 Office 应用中实现高效协同
- 30 天全功能试用— 无需注册,无需信用卡
- 超值之选— 比单独购买插件更省钱



